Giant River Otter
The Giant River Otter population is decreasing rapidly. They are being hunted for their pelts.
At the Dallas World Aquarium they have the only breeding pair of Giant River Otter in the United States. They came from Venezuela. There is another pair of these otters in Philadelphia, but they are both male.
Between two and five thousand are remain in South America, and there are very few in the US, since it is not their native home.
